Broad Spectrum Protection
While SPF numbers like 30 or 50 are important, they don’t tell the full story. You should also check if your moisturizer offers broad spectrum protection. This means it guards against both UVA and UVB rays.
UVA rays go deep into your skin and can make wrinkles and age spots worse. UVB rays cause sunburns and skin damage. A broad spectrum moisturizer protects you from both types of rays. This helps keep your skin looking young and healthy. It also reduces dark spots and keeps your skin’s firm proteins, collagen and elastin, strong.
When choosing a moisturizer, look for one that is tested and certified for broad spectrum protection. Don’t just rely on SPF numbers alone. Think of broad spectrum as a shield that covers your whole skin.
Using a good broad spectrum moisturizer every day can help your skin stay smooth, bright, and protected from the sun’s rays.
Non-Comedogenic Ingredients
When you look for an SPF moisturizer, choose one that won’t clog your pores. Ingredients labeled as non-comedogenic are best. These ingredients help prevent pimples and extra oil on your skin.
Look for zinc oxide and titanium dioxide. Both are good for oily skin. They block the sun physically without irritating your skin. Ceramides are also helpful. They make your skin’s barrier stronger and can stop breakouts.
Stay away from heavy oils, certain silicones, and greasy or thick emollients. These can trap dirt and oil, causing pimples. Always check the label for a non-comedogenic mark. This mark shows the product is safe for your skin and less likely to cause breakouts.
Picking the right ingredients helps keep your skin clear and controls oil better. Keep your skincare simple and avoid anything that could clog your pores.

Skin Sensitivity Compatibility
Choosing the right moisturizer with SPF for sensitive, oily skin can be simple if you know what to look for. First, pick products labeled as hypoallergenic and fragrance-free. These help lower the chance of skin irritation.
Look at the ingredients. Niacinamide and ceramides help calm your skin and keep the skin’s barrier strong. This is good if your skin gets irritated easily. It’s also important to choose a moisturizer that is non-comedogenic. This means it won’t clog your pores or cause pimples, which is key if you have oily skin.
For sun protection, mineral filters like Zinc Oxide or Titanium Dioxide are gentler options. They cause fewer reactions than chemical filters.
If you’re unsure, choose products tested or recommended by dermatologists. They are made with sensitive skin in mind and can help prevent unwanted skin problems.

How Often Should I Reapply SPF Moisturizer During the Day?
You should reapply SPF moisturizer every two hours when you’re outdoors, swimming, or sweating. Even on cloudy days, reapply regularly. Consistent reapplication guarantees continuous protection against UV rays, especially if you’re active or exposed for extended periods.
Can SPF Moisturizers Cause Breakouts or Clogged Pores?
SPF moisturizers can cause breakouts or clogged pores if they contain heavy ingredients or are not labeled as non-comedogenic. To prevent this, choose lightweight, oil-free formulas suited for oily skin, and always remove makeup thoroughly at night.
